Roasted Turkey & Fig Sandwich

Ingredients
- 1 whole1 whole1 whole Gluten-Free Baguette
- 5 oz5 oz5 oz Deli Turkey
- 2 oz2 oz2 oz Sharp Cheddar Cheese
- 2 Tbsp2 Tbsp2 Tbsp Butter, Unsalted
- 4 Tbsp4 Tbsp4 Tbsp Fig Chutney
- 1 cup1 cup1 cup Lettuce, Spring Mix Salad Greens

- Preheat your oven on the broil setting.
- Cut your baguette in half and generously cover both sides with butter, fig jam, and your sharp cheddar cheese.
- Layer your roasted turkey on one half of the bread and place the baguettes on a baking sheet
- Place in the oven under the broiler for 4-5 minutes or until the cheese is nice and melty.
- Remove the baguette from the oven and add your mixed greens on one half of the sandwich.
- Slice baguette into 4 sections and serve with the soup!
